A Gripping Drama

"Agent Zeta" (original title: Zeta) pulls viewers into a dark web of betrayal, loyalty, and the quest for truth. The story opens with the mysterious deaths of four former Spanish secret agents—a case that immediately sends the CNI back to the past, to a covert operation called Ciénaga in Colombia.

The protagonist, Zeta, the CNI’s top agent, faces his deadliest mission yet: hunting down and protecting the sole survivor of the operation. In this endeavor, Colombian top agent Alfa joins forces, seemingly knowing more about Ciénaga than Zeta himself. The chemistry between the two characters adds an extra layer of tension.

Visual Execution

Director Luca Marini employs a blend of moody, atmospheric camera work and intense close‑ups to highlight the characters’ inner conflicts. The color palette is deliberately muted, reinforcing the film’s grim atmosphere. Action sequences are precisely choreographed, steering clear of typical Hollywood clichés and giving the film an authentic, realistic feel.

Performances

  • Carlos Mendez as Zeta delivers a nuanced portrayal that balances the toughness of an experienced agent with the vulnerability of a man wrestling with his past.
  • Ana Rodríguez as Alfa brings a strong, independent presence, convincingly portraying the tension between allies and rivals.
  • Supporting roles, especially the CNI officials, are well‑crafted and add depth to the narrative.

Script and Pacing

Screenwriter Sofia Alvarez delivers a masterclass in tension. The script weaves the plot across multiple timelines without confusing the audience. Sharp dialogue deepens the psychological conflicts of the characters.

Verdict

"Agent Zeta" is a thriller that appeals to both heart and mind. The blend of compelling storytelling, strong performances, and thoughtful visual design makes it a standout in the genre.

Recommendation: Ideal for fans of intelligent, atmospheric thrillers that offer more than just action.
